CRC Frame counter

Counter

The CRC Frame counter increments when a frame has a CRC error and is greater than 63 bytes in length. A count of all CRC Frames is included in the Bad Frames counter. The CRC Frame counter is used for Expert Alarms.

Expert Symptom

CRC Frame events are automatically logged as expert symptoms. The Symptom Summary field contains the following information:

CRC error with more than 63 bytes

Diagnostic Details

__________________________________________________________________

Problem Description:

A packet with more than 63 bytes of data and a CRC error has been received.

__________________________________________________________________

Probable Cause(s):

1.The network is overloaded, resulting in too many collisions.

2.A faulty hub/switch/router device.

3.An end station may have a faulty network interface card.

4.A protocol analyzer has been transmitting error packets.

__________________________________________________________________

Recommended Action(s):

1. Find out the source device and fix the problem.
